Investigation Exposes Dior’s Production Costs and Labor Practices

Overview

  • Italian investigation reveals Dior's handbags made for $57 sold at $2,780.

  • Workers in Milan worked long hours under poor conditions, investigation finds.

  • Expanded probe includes other luxury brands, questioning ethical standards.

The luxury fashion industry has recently come under scrutiny following revelations about Dior’s handbag production in Italy. Italian investigators unveiled details of handbags retailing at $2,780 but produced for merely $57. The inquiry not only brings Dior’s labor practices into question but also highlights systemic issues within the luxury fashion supply chain. As details continue to unfold, consumers and industry stakeholders are prompted to examine the ethics behind luxury pricing.

Dior’s practices have echoed a past case involving Gucci, where investigations revealed similarly stark production cost disparities. Over the years, such discrepancies have opened discussions on the genuine cost of luxury goods, often revealing that brand value significantly inflates prices. These recurring issues question the consistency in transparency and labor practices across luxury brands.

What did Investigators Discover?

Italian prosecutors discovered significant misuse of labor in Milan-based workshops. Employees subjected to working conditions for exceptionally low hourly rates lived in the facilities to ensure around-the-clock production. Alarmingly, some safety mechanisms had been disabled to boost output.

Why Are Luxury Prices So High?

Despite the low production costs, luxury handbag prices remain exorbitant due to factors like material choice, and extensive marketing strategies. Investigation findings have ignited debates on consumer costs, questioning the fairness of luxury pricing for the quality perceived.

Dior’s parent company LVMH, while earning substantial revenues, faced criticisms for inadequate oversight of its manufacturing processes. Information from the investigation revealed missed opportunities in monitoring and correcting labor practices at suppliers, signaling gaps in the conglomerate’s corporate social responsibility measures.

Beyond Dior, analogous labor abuse allegations surfaced against Giorgio Armani. Like Dior, bags were produced inexpensively compared to their market prices. With several prestigious brands under the microscope, the investigation threatens the collective reputation of luxury fashion.

The inquiry began to engulf more brands, with Italian prosecutors expanding their probe to other luxury names like Gucci and Prada. The pervasive nature of labor issues in luxury fashion shows how endemic the problem may be within the industry.

Fabio Roia stated, “Why does it cost so little to manufacture the product? The brands need to ask themselves this question.”

LVMH committed to measures enhancing supply chain inspection, affirming its collaboration with legal authorities to address these issues.

Efforts from the Italian government and fashion entities aim to restore consumer trust by addressing labor misuse. Brands now face the challenge of reflecting genuine value in their pricing, undeniably impacted by their ethical practices.

In addressing the scandal’s broader implications, firms emphasize improved transparency and higher standards to combat labor exploitation. Legal agreements initiated in May 2025 showcase a unified front to cleanse the industry’s reputation and ensure ethical compliance in labor practices.
